The Spanish Springs Trailblazers 4-H Horse Club is located in Spanish
Springs, Nevada.  When the club was established in 2003, it had about
fifteen members, and now
seven years later, the membership of our club has
more than doubled to about 35 members.

The purpose of our club is to provide a place where our members (and
parents) can learn all they can about horses, to be constructive and confident
and to learn to be positive contributors to society.  Developing life-long
relationships and having fun while doing it are the added bonuses!

Our club participates in a number of activities throughout the year, such as,
trail rides, club sponsored play days, educational field trips, learning clinics,
horse shows, judging clinics, the Nevada State Fair, the Nevada State
Exposition competition, and, of course, lots of fun parties!

We also participate in community service projects within our community.  

The Spanish Springs Trailblazers meet for monthly business meetings at
Summit Christian Church, Room 202, on the third Wednesday of each
month.  Meetings, starting 6:00 p.m., include business decisions, calendar
updates, educational demonstrations and refreshments.
